Northwest Passage Quest
Explorers in the 18th and 19th centuries embarked on perilous journeys to uncover the elusive Northwest Passage. The ill-fated Franklin expedition, with its tragic end, highlighted the dangers of Arctic exploration, while McClure's adventurous route around the Americas marked a significant achievement in maritime history.
